Replies: 1 comment
-
这很有可能是因为mpv.net没有使用mpv的默认图像缩放算法导致的 如果你在mpv-easy player 的【data\mpv-easy-data\rjno1.conf】的[ini-rjno1]中填入下面2行或者其中1行,那么应该会获得相同或者类似的效果。 scale=oversample 注意: scale的值会在视频画面放大时激活,dscale则是在视频画面缩小时激活,通常应该先测试dscale,因为通常显示器分辨率或者视频窗口尺寸比视频分辨率低,视频会缩小后播放。 scale=和dscale=后能填哪些值,以及这些设置的意义,请查阅 https://mpv.io/manual/stable/#options-scale 请注意,这些使画面“锐利”的设置会导致边缘出现锯齿,也就是过渡不平滑 如果你不想要使用这种方式使图像更加锐利,也可以尝试使用: --sharpen=3 #----> 2-4可能是一个较好的值 使用前也请参考 https://mpv.io/manual/stable/#options-sharpen 如果你想深入的研究哪种图像缩放算法更加合适,可以参考这篇文章: https://artoriuz.github.io/blog/mpv_upscaling.html 目前(2023-08-05)mpv默认的dscale的算法为michell( 2023-11-22 mpv 0.37.0开始默认dscale算法改为hermite),这篇文章的作者在文章底部给出了三种不同的推荐算法(2023-08-05)为:mitchell 或者 catrom 或者 lanczos mpv目前使用什么算法,请按下【`】,开启命令控制台,输入: show-text ${dscale} 即可在窗口右上角看到结果 |
Beta Was this translation helpful? Give feedback.
-
使用mpv.net时发现清晰度比mpv-easy高很多,请问有什么办法可以提高mpv-easy的清晰度
Beta Was this translation helpful? Give feedback.
All reactions